Navigating the Teenage Years: Introduction

Parenting a teenager can be one of the most challenging phases of raising a child. As they navigate through the teenage years, parents may be faced with a range of Difficult behaviors such as defiance, mood swings, and rebellion. However, with the right approach and tools, parents can effectively handle difficult teenagers and help them to grow into responsible, well-adjusted adults.

Effective Communication

Effective communication is key when dealing with difficult teenagers. It's important to listen actively to your teenager, be empathetic and try to understand their perspective. Encourage them to talk openly and honestly, and avoid judgment or criticism.

Understanding the Challenges of Teenage Behavior

One of the most important things parents can do when dealing with difficult teenagers is to understand that teenage behavior is a normal part of development. Teenagers are trying to figure out who they are and their place in the world. They are struggling to establish their independence while still needing guidance and support from their parents. It is important for parents to be patient, empathetic, and understanding when dealing with their teenager's behavior.

Building a Strong Relationship with Your Teenager

Building a strong relationship with your teenager is key to being able to navigate the challenges of teenage behavior. Parents should make an effort to spend quality time with their teenager, listening to their thoughts and feelings, and showing interest in their activities and interests. It is also important for parents to set clear boundaries and expectations for behavior, while still giving their teenager the freedom to make their own choices.

Strategies for Dealing with Difficult Behaviors

When dealing with difficult behaviors, parents should use effective communication strategies. This means avoiding yelling, blaming, or criticizing your teenager. Instead, parents should try to understand their teenager's perspective, use "I" statements, and remain calm when discussing issues. It is also important for parents to establish consequences for negative behavior that are consistent and fair.

Sometimes, despite a parent's best efforts, difficult behaviors persist. In these cases, it may be necessary to seek professional help. This could include therapy or counseling for the teenager, or family therapy to help the entire family work through issues.

Setting Boundaries

Setting clear boundaries and consequences for inappropriate behavior is crucial when dealing with difficult teenagers. This helps to establish a sense of order and structure, and gives teenagers a sense of security and predictability. However, it's important to be consistent and fair when enforcing boundaries, and to be prepared to compromise when necessary.

Understanding Their Perspective

 Teenagers are going through a lot of changes, and it's important to understand that their difficult behavior is often a result of these changes. They are trying to find their place in the world, and it's important to be patient and understanding of their struggles.

Encouraging Responsibility

 Encouraging responsibility and independence can help to reduce difficult behavior in teenagers. This can include giving them more decision-making power, setting realistic expectations, and providing opportunities for them to take on more responsibility.

Seeking Help

If you're struggling to handle your teenager's difficult behavior, don't hesitate to seek help. This can include talking to other parents or professionals, such as a therapist or counselor.
